2. Aspects to Consider When Choosing French Doors
When choosing French doors, numerous factors enter into play. Here are some essential considerations:
2.1 Material
French doors are readily available in various products, each with its own advantages and downsides:
- Wood: Offers classic beauty however requires regular maintenance.
- Vinyl: Low-maintenance and energy-efficient, however limited design options.
- Fiberglass: Durable and energy-efficient, imitating wood looks.
- Aluminum: Strong and sleek however less energy-efficient unless paired with thermal breaks.
2.2 Style
French doors can be found in various designs:
- Classic French Doors: Traditional double doors with elegant styles.
- Sliding French Doors: Maximize area while keeping the classic visual.
- Bi-fold French Doors: Fold open to produce a smooth transition between inside and outdoors.
2.3 Energy Efficiency
Look for doors with ENERGY STAR scores to make sure ideal thermal efficiency. Double or triple glazing options offer much better insulation and reduce energy costs.
2.4 Security Features
French doors must come with strong locking systems and tempered glass to improve security. Think about integrating extra features like wise locks or reinforced frames.
2.5 Installation Services
While some house owners choose for DIY installation, working with specialists can ensure proper fit and function. Inspect if the door business offers installation services or suggestions.
3. Often Asked Questions
3.1 What are the average costs of French doors?
The price of French doors can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 5,000, depending on product, style, and modification choices. Installation costs may include another ₤ 200 to ₤ 600.
3.2 How long do French doors generally last?
With correct maintenance, quality French doors can last anywhere from 20 to 50 years. Routine inspections and maintenance are vital for longevity.
3.3 Can I set up French doors my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it is advised to employ specialists to ensure a proper seal and fit, which can substantially affect energy efficiency and performance.
3.4 How do I maintain my French doors?
Routine maintenance includes cleaning the frames and glass, checking seals for wear, and ensuring that hinges and locks run efficiently. Wooden doors may need periodic painting or staining.
3.5 Are French doors energy effective?
Many modern French doors integrate energy-efficient products and innovations, such as insulated glass and weather stripping, making them a terrific alternative for lowering heating and cooling costs.
